What is in this feed

The feed covers domestic leagues, continental competitions and cup ties wherever we hold enough data to run the full strategy set — recent form, league position, head-to-head record, availability of key players and the current published odds. Fixtures without that baseline are excluded rather than guessed at, so the list is shorter than a fixture calendar and deliberately so.

Markets are not limited to home-draw-away. Double chance, draw no bet, over and under goals, both teams to score, handicaps and half-specific markets all appear, because the strongest reading of a match is often not on the headline market. The selection shown is whichever market the strategies agreed on most strongly.

How to read a prediction row

Confidence is a probability estimate, not a rating out of ten. A selection at 70% is one we expect to lose roughly three times in ten. Reading the number that way is the single biggest difference between using a prediction feed well and using it badly.

The odds shown are the price at the time of analysis. Prices move, particularly after team news, and a selection that looked like value at 2.30 may not be value at 1.85. The written reasoning names which signals fired, so you can judge whether the argument still holds when the price has changed.

Where predictions come from

Every figure on the page carries a source label and a confidence weight, separating a verified provider feed from an estimate. Outcomes are graded automatically against final results by a single evaluator and are never edited after the fact, which is what makes the published track record meaningful.

Frequently asked questions

How often is the prediction feed updated?

Continuously. New fixtures enter the feed as odds and team data arrive, and existing entries are re-analysed when material inputs change. Matches drop off the list once they kick off.

Are Statlign football predictions free?

The feed, confidence scores and market selections are free to browse. Some detailed strategy breakdowns use member credits. No prediction is sold as guaranteed.

Which leagues are covered?

All major European leagues and continental competitions, plus a wide set of domestic leagues worldwide, with coverage extending where reliable data exists.
